Visa Types Explained
Navigating the world of visas can be complicated, as various categories serve separate purposes and requirements. In general, visas are categorized into non-immigrant and immigrant categories. Non-immigrant visas serve temporary stays, including tourist, student, and work visas, each with particular eligibility criteria. For example, a B-2 visa permits tourism, while an F-1 visa is intended for academic pursuits. Conversely, immigrant visas are intended for individuals seeking permanent residency, such as family-sponsored and employment-based visas. Each visa category necessitates a thorough understanding of its requirements, documentation, and eligibility to guarantee compliance with immigration regulations. Thus, individuals must establish the appropriate visa type that corresponds to see guide their intentions and circumstances before submitting their applications.

Common Qualification Standards
Although each visa classification includes its own set of criteria, common eligibility criteria often include proof of purpose for entry, financial security, and adherence to specific educational or professional qualifications. Individuals applying must show their intent to comply with visa rules, which may require providing documentation such as letters of acceptance from educational institutions or job offers from employers. Financial stability is typically determined through bank statements or proof of sponsorship. Furthermore, many visas require candidates to meet language proficiency standards or possess relevant skills and experience. It is essential for individuals seeking visas to thoroughly comprehend the specific conditions for their desired classification, as failure to meet these criteria can lead to application rejection.

What Are the Costs Associated With Hiring an Immigration Attorney?
Fees connected with hiring an immigration attorney fluctuate considerably, typically ranging from $100 to $500 per hour, or standard charges from $1,500 to $5,000 depending on the complexity of the case and services offered.
